USA's Donovan remaining cautious of Algeria

USA forward Landon Donovan admits he is remaining cautious of an Algeria team he describes as 'unpredictable'.

The US will meet the Africans in Pretoria on Wednesday night and need a win if they are to qualify for the Round of 16 and Donovan knows that the task will definitely be a difficult one.

"It'll be interesting to see how they approach the game," the Los Angeles Galaxy star said. "They have no choice but to win, there are scenarios where we could tie and advance so their approach to the game would most likely be an aggressive approach to get a goal and win the game.

"But they're a team that, as much as we can watch tape and know about their players, as a team they can be unpredictable. On their day they're a very good team. We have to see what the game presents early, but our clear objective is to go out and try to win the game."
